Idyll

usgb/ˈaɪdl/
noun

An experience or situation that is extremely peaceful and beautiful, often related to country life.

Their summer vacation in the countryside was a genuine idyll.

LampPro Tip 1/3

Peaceful Scenery

Use 'idyll' when describing scenarios that evoke tranquility and natural beauty.

LampPro Tip 2/3

Idealization

'Idyll' often conveys a sense of ideal or perfect happiness, almost unreal.

LampPro Tip 3/3

Rustic Connection

The term 'idyll' is frequently connected with rural or country settings, rather than urban ones.
